In an era where the coexistence of Awakened beings, and dungeons became commonplace, Lee Kyu-seong, a perennially low-tier Awakened, finds his life transformed by a second awakening and the unexpected appearance of a slime.

This is cute but lacking and inconsistent.

My pet peeves when reading a novel are plotholes, it prevents you to immerse in the story and this one starts with a MC living in a permanent dungeon without water nor electricity during 3 years. We never know where he even sleeps, puts his clothes or does some personal hygiene. What does he even drink?!

The author explains that he spent 3 years trying to do a quest to maybe level up (the leveling system is never really explained), he was tenacious, tried various... more>> things and finally prevailed. But from then his next quests are secondary, sometimes he remembers them, but...

Plus, some characters seem forgotten, some things he wanted to do also never done as if never spoken about. Even the price to pay to enter the dungeon seems to disappear, he comes and goes as he wants.

Finally the story focus more on his coexistence with cute monsters, finding more cuties and eating/cooking while his true skills are "liquid synthesis" and "slime lord" not "taming". So his familiars are super cute, everybody loves them, his dungeon is dreamy, his friends want to spend all their time there (until the author forget about them), his food is magical (the planting part and recolted quantity fade away as the slimes do all the work).

That's where the story is going, slice of life in a dreamy dungeon, eating good food with cute monsters. Unfortunately, the author is forgetful and regularly drop a number of subplot. <<less

It was good with an interesting premise but due to author's lack of planning it's a mess, & personally some of the decisions MC makes is irritates me for example MC after dual awakening at the beginning no longer wants to get strong or maybe just strengthen his abilities his 1st awakening quest for his slime lord ability took 110 chapters just to finish (which if he just found the motivation he could probably finish in 1 day but NO he finished it unintentionally), his original skill he already forgot... more>> to care to finish and only finish when he suddenly remembered.

Strengths of the Awakened are not really explained well, it has a Level 1 to Level 10 (?) but never really explained how strong they are like compared to guns are they immune to it or not, how fast can they be & so forth. I think author also tried to implement a ranking system in the awakened HQ with MC being an F rank but never mentioned it again & continued with the Level stuff. Author also didn't mention how they level up maybe only through awakening quest which also does not give stat boost per quest completion so maybe all level 8 have same stats only different skills.

MC farming had a good start but author started getting lazy, doesn't even try to tell the descriptions after awhile & just make it a deux ex machina for the plot, if plot presents a problem MC will harvest crops that is a convenient solution.

Novel is pretty average. Not much happens in the beginning and the character just seems to go along with everything.

It's just that the way things are written seem to be inconsistent. I'm still confused how he's renting a billion dollar dungeon that has nothing more than slimes for over 3 years. Where did his initial income come from? It seems like the valuation of the dungeon was raised to artificially create a goal to force the plot along.

There's really no build up or transition.
